Academic Year Programs
Tip: Scroll slowly when the content gets detailed.
- Fall Semester: Typically starts in late August or early September. Think of it as the "back-to-school" season for Chicago's academic institutions.
- Spring Semester: Usually begins in late January. This is when the city truly comes alive, with students returning from winter break and the weather slowly warming up.

Summer Programs
- Summer Camps: These can start as early as late May or early June and run through August. It's a great way for kids to stay active and engaged during the summer months.
- Summer Courses: These often begin in June and end in August. They're perfect for students looking to get ahead, take electives, or simply enjoy a less hectic academic schedule.
